In case there are any questions concerning what funding travel for  
GNSO Councillors actually entails, here is an email that Tim Ruiz of  
GoDaddy posted to the GNSO GA List earlier this past week.

> I think Denise was misunderstood, or maybe it wasn't clear. I
> took her note to mean the $205,800 was inclusive of the
> airfare of $147,000. Per Councilor - $7000 Bus. class
> airfare, $400 per day hotel/meals for seven days/nights
> (probably longer than most would actually stay).

Put another way, funding travel for Councilors would have the effect  
of adding at least and additional $750k per year to ICANN's budget.  
100% of this increase will be passed along as an increased "tax" on  
domain registrations.

At a time when ICANN's budget seems to be spirally higher and higher  
at every turn, I would hope that our elected constituency  
representatives would take a position on our behalf that would  
minimize the fees that ICANN must collect from us, not increase them.

 From my perspective, rate increases such as this will have the same  
negative impact that the domain registration rate increases have had.  
We cannot let these types of price increases continue unchecked.
